We are trying to turn Chapter 3 of LiquidPub Deliverable 1.1 into a published review paper -- but also an ongoing, maintained Liquid Document.

Rough document outline:

   -- brief overview of typical formulations of peer review
   -- history of the development of the peer review process
   -- comprehensive review of peer review research across as many fields as possible
   -- surveys of researcher opinions on peer review
   -- comprehensive review of review by peers outside academia -- open source, wikipedia, shepherding, ....

General action plan:

   -- general development process within LiquidPub, but letting a few friends know, and open to outside contributions
   -- post complete first draft to arXiv with a note on the project; construct a circle of official-ish reviewers to give detailed feedback (request strong participation from outside people, particularly those with a history of involvement in peer review research). Help and encourage them to participate in the bug-tracking/fixing process: involvement as deep as they desire.
   -- revised draft: submit for publication. AIM: to find a publisher (PLoS?) who will be up for the process of making successive 'releases' of the paper as new updates are made.
   -- long-term: maintain document as a living, liquid document, with the most up-to-date research on peer review (and review by peers in other fields).
